  Mike Kauspedas
4 years ago
RV resort and deer sanctuary. Super friendly staff and very clean. Nice large spots with plenty of room. Dog friendly with a great fenced off dog park for off leash. When you check in someone will lead you to your spot and guide you in to line up hookups. Full hookups with 30 + 50 amp service and cable jack with sewer and fresh water. Great internet that works well, and plenty fast enough for HD streaming. Coverage is adequate throughout the park. The pool is clean and warm with a great hot tub as well. Really nice lodge with lounge and free popcorn. Amazing grounds that are worth walking through and easy access to the payette river. McCall is a short bike ride away with the main bike path right by the park. Our family really liked it here and we'll definitely be back.

  Heather Gebbia
4 years ago
We have been RV'ing fulltime for 4.5 years and this is one of the absolute best RV Resorts in the country. The sites are so generously spaced unlike so many other RV parks that like to pack you in like sardines. We loved having some space between us and the neighbors so we didn't feel so crowded. The pool and hot tub area are immaculate and we enjoyed that often. I LOVE that they don't charge extra for kids; that's one thing we really dislike about some RV parks when they charge extra to bring our kids along. This park does not do that and for that I'm so grateful! The staff is so friendly and helpful, and since I travel fulltime I appreciated them allowing me to have some packages and mail delivered there. The roads throughout the park are wide so it's very easy to back into your site. We had a site that backed up to the river and even had room to open the back patio! We couldn't see much of the river from our site because there were trees behind us, but it was still a beautiful site. Usually we don't rely on campground WiFi because it's not always very good, but this park's WiFi worked great, even better than our hotspots. Verizon, AT&T and T-Mobile all worked okay, but since the campground's WiFi worked better we used that more often. There are some sites that are like buddy sites x 4, meaning 4 RVs all park in a square with a common area between them. That would be fun if you know the people in the other 3 RVs, but I would think it would be awkward if you don't know them. Just fyi in case you are traveling with friends and would like that arrangement. I just can't say enough good things about this RV park, I wish all RV parks around the country would learn some things from this one. There was only 1 thing that we did not like very much, but it really wasn t a big deal. Every night between 8-10pm is adults only in the pool. While I get it, I also like to have a break from noise and kids sometimes, it would be nice if at least a couple of nights a week we were allowed in the pool with our kids. Maybe on those days, adults could have their own time in the afternoon. Just a suggestion, but again, it did not take away from the enjoyment of our stay at all.
